4 Walnut St, Ormond is a 3 bedroom, 2 bathroom House with 2 parking spaces and was built in 1920. The property has a land size of 690m2 and floor size of 178m2. While the property is not currently for sale or for rent, it was last sold in December 2017.

The size of Ormond is approximately 2.1 square kilometres. It has 4 parks covering nearly 5.4% of total area. The population of Ormond in 2016 was 8417 people. By 2021 the population was 8328 showing a population decline of 1.1%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Ormond is 20-29 years. Households in Ormond are primarily couples with children and are likely to be repaying over $4000 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Ormond work in a professional occupation.In 2021, 60.90% of the homes in Ormond were owner-occupied compared with 57.70% in 2016.
